something for visitors to consider: the Clearwater Resort & Casino is a lovely place to stay. yes, there is a casino but that is far from all that is going on there. very nice rooms & grounds & not very expensive at all. the restaurant options are very good & very reasonable too. it is right on the water at Agate Pass. 5 miles up the road from the Bainbridge Island Feffy terminal. If you join the Player's Club (free) they have numerous free shuttle runs to the ferry & back that run very late. if i were from out of town for the show i would check this option out. the ferry terminal in Seattle is a few blocks from the stadium.

It's more than a grave, it's a memorial shrine with other members of Jimi's family buried there as well. Greenwood Memorial Park, Renton WA. Public transit accessible from downtown Seattle, about an hour each way.

The Experience Museum at the Space Needle is also worth checking out, with plenty of original movie and rock memorabilia, although I heard some of the Hendrix guitars are gone from the exhibit.

Yes, you can catch the ferry from the waterfront, near the “Great Wheel” Ferris wheel. It is a 30-minute ride to Bainbridge Island and affords beautiful views of Seattle and Mount Rainier. (I live about 20 minutes from the Bainbridge Island ferry dock) Pike Place Market is a must. If it interests you, the original Starbucks is across the street from the market. If you are a carnivore and like steak and don’t mind a splurge, try the Metropolitan Grill. Their steaks are incredible but very expensive. However, they have a 3-6 PM Happy Hour in the bar where you can purchase delicious food inexpensively, with a 1-drink minimum. I occasionally meet my daughter there for Happy Hour and a bite to eat.
